设置 Hermes:分步指南
手把手教你安装本地 AI 智能体 Hermes、修复常见的安装不完整问题,并配置模型供应商(Kimi 与 MiniMax)——每一步都有截图。

Hermes 是 Nous Research 推出的开源 AI 智能体,完全在你自己的电脑上本地运行——私密、强大,能够调用工具、联网搜索、编写代码等等。Hermes One 则是为它套上友好界面的桌面应用。
本指南带你从零开始完整安装,包括大多数人都会卡住的那一步(安装不完整),以及如何配置模型供应商——我会以 Kimi 和 MiniMax 为例,因为安装器默认并不提供这些常用的国产模型。
这篇是写给我同学看的,所以我把每个界面都按顺序保留了下来。只要从头跟到尾,你最后就能得到一个可用的对话。
先用哪个模型?我推荐 MiniMax M3。 它拥有 100 万(1M)token 的上下文窗口和相当慷慨的用量额度,方便你在摸索阶段放心折腾——长对话、大型代码库和多步骤任务都不容易中途碰到上限。当你还在学习、还不清楚自己会用多少时,这种余量尤其重要。新用户通过我的邀请链接订阅 MiniMax Token Plan 可享 9 折优惠:点此领取 MiniMax 9 折优惠 →
开始之前,你需要准备:
- 一台 Mac、Windows 或 Linux 电脑(这些截图是在 macOS 上)
- 一个你用得顺手的终端(macOS/Linux 用 Terminal,Windows 用 PowerShell)
- 你想使用的模型供应商的 API 密钥(例如 Kimi / Moonshot、MiniMax)
第一部分 — 安装 Hermes One
1. 打开 Hermes One。 你会看到欢迎界面,点击 Get Started。(这会下载所需组件,大约 2 GB。)
Hermes One 的欢迎界面,带有 Get Started 按钮。
2. 选择安装位置。 我建议保留默认安装目录(~/.hermes/hermes-agent),点击 Install Hermes。
"Before installing" 界面,显示默认安装位置。
3. 等待安装完成。 这一步会下载 uv、Python、Node、Git 等依赖,所以耗时取决于你的网络和设备,可能会比较久。
安装进行中,第 1/7 步,大约 14%。
4. 留意 86% 左右。 这一步会克隆真正的 Hermes 仓库——也是安装最容易悄悄失败或被中断的地方。万一失败也别担心,我们会在第二部分修复它。
正在安装依赖,进度 86%——也就是克隆仓库的环节。
5. 设置 AI 供应商。 安装器询问时,选择一个供应商。常用的国产模型(DeepSeek、Kimi、MiniMax 等)并不在这个列表里。如果你恰好有列表中某个供应商的密钥,可以在这里填入;否则随便填点内容并按 Continue 进入下一屏即可——我们稍后会正确地配置真正的供应商。
安装器的 "Set Up Your AI Provider" 界面及供应商选项。
6. 完成初始设置。 Hermes One 打开后,你很可能会看到提示横幅 "API Server Key not set — chat will fail"(未设置 API 服务器密钥,对话将失败)以及 "No model selected"(未选择模型)。在这一步这是正常的——两者我们都会修复。
Hermes One 主对话界面,显示 API 密钥与未选模型的警告。
第二部分 — 在终端里修补安装
到这里,Hermes One 已经装好了,但很可能安装并不完整(还记得 86% 那次克隆吗)。保险起见,我们用官方安装脚本,用真正的 Hermes 仓库给它打个补丁。
7. 关闭 Hermes One,然后打开终端,运行对应你操作系统的命令。
macOS / Linux / WSL2 / Android (Termux) —— 打开 Terminal 并输入:
curl -fsSL https://hermes-agent.nousresearch.com/install.sh | bash
Windows —— 打开 PowerShell 并输入:
iex (irm https://hermes-agent.nousresearch.com/install.ps1)
在 macOS 的 Terminal 中运行官方安装脚本。
8. 让脚本修复安装。 如果之前的克隆被中断了,你会看到脚本检测到损坏的副本,把它移到一边,然后重新克隆一份干净的。这正是我们想要的结果。
脚本检测到被中断的克隆,并重新克隆一份干净的副本。
第三部分 — 配置供应商(hermes setup)
现在运行设置向导来添加真正的供应商。如果你的终端还不认识 hermes 命令,先运行 source ~/.zshrc(安装器也会提示你这一点)。
9. 选择你的供应商。 向导会列出所有支持的供应商。在 macOS 上,用方向键移动、用 Enter/空格 选择——这里我选的是 Kimi / Moonshot。在 Windows 上,你可能需要输入对应供应商的编号。
供应商选择列表,高亮的是 Kimi / Moonshot。
10. 选对接入点。 Kimi 有两个接入点—— Kimi Coding Plan 和 Moonshot (China)。选你密钥对应的那个。我推荐 Kimi Coding Plan,因为它比标准的 Kimi API 便宜不少。
在 Kimi Coding Plan 与 Moonshot (China) 两个接入点之间做选择。
11. 输入你的 API 密钥。 向导会逐项过一遍设置,并显示当前的值。出现提示时(例如 KIMI_API_KEY),粘贴你的供应商 API 密钥。
设置向导提示输入 KIMI_API_KEY。
12. 选择默认模型。 选一个你想作为默认的模型——这里是 kimi-k2.6。
选择 kimi-k2.6 作为默认模型。
13. 选择终端后端。 除非你确定有别的需求,否则 Keep current (local)(保持当前 / 本地)会让 Hermes 直接在你的电脑上运行。对大多数人来说这是正确选择。
终端后端选项,选中的是 "Keep current (local)"。
14. 跳过高级消息平台设置。 接下来你会看到一个可接入的平台列表(Telegram、Slack、WhatsApp、WeChat、Discord 等等)。先跳过——这部分值得单独写一篇指南。让它们保持未配置即可。
消息平台接入列表——暂时让它们保持未配置。
15. 收尾。 选择 Done 完成向导。
最后的菜单——选择 Done 完成设置。
16. 重新加载终端环境。 设置完成后,它会告诉你配置文件的位置,以及几个常用命令(hermes、hermes setup、hermes config、hermes update)。运行 source ~/.zshrc,让 hermes 命令可用。
设置完成的摘要,列出配置位置与可用命令。
第四部分 — 在 Hermes One 里修正设置
重新打开 Hermes One,进入 Settings(设置)。有几处需要设置好,对话才能正常工作并保持整洁。
17. 注意缺失的 API Server Key。 Configuration Health(配置健康检查)会标出 "No API_SERVER_KEY is set — chat will fail"(未设置 API_SERVER_KEY,对话将失败)。Hermes 的网关需要这个密钥来验证请求。
配置健康检查标出缺失的 API_SERVER_KEY。
18. 生成一个密钥。 在 Connection(连接)下,点击 Generate & save a key for me(为我生成并保存密钥)。(没有它,消息或许仍能发出,但你的对话历史在重启后不会被保留。)
Connection 下的 "Generate & save a key for me" 按钮。
19. 关闭匿名分析(可选)。 在 Privacy(隐私)下,如果你不想分享使用数据,把 Send anonymous usage analytics(发送匿名使用分析)关掉。
Privacy 部分中的匿名使用分析开关。
20. 检查你的供应商。 进入 Providers(供应商),确认你的供应商和密钥设置正确。如果你在安装器里填过一个占位用的 OpenRouter 密钥,在这里把它删掉,以免被误用。
Providers 页面,显示各个 LLM 供应商的密钥。
21. 确认模型与供应商。 Model(模型)部分应当显示你选择的供应商(Kimi (Coding Plan))和模型(kimi-k2.6)。
Model 部分设置为 Kimi (Coding Plan) / kimi-k2.6。
22. 整理模型列表。 进入 Models(模型)。默认情况下这里预置了好几个你用不上的模型(Claude Sonnet、GPT-4.1、glm-5.1 等)。
Models 页面,带有预置的默认模型。
23. 删除用不到的默认项。 把你没有密钥的那些删掉,只留下你配置好的那个模型。这样选择器会清爽很多。
删除多余默认项后的 Models 页面,只剩下 kimi-k2.6。
第五部分 — 发送你的第一条消息
24. 进入 Chat(对话)。 如果 API Server Key 的提示横幅还在,可以在这里设置。
Chat 界面,已选中 kimi-k2.6,API 密钥提示横幅仍然显示。
25. 设置 API Server Key。 点击横幅,用 Auto-generate(自动生成)生成一个密钥,然后 Save(保存)。
"Set API Server Key" 对话框,带有 Auto-generate 选项。
26. 选择你的模型。 点击对话框底部的模型选择器,选择你配置好的模型(kimi-k2.6)。
对话框中的模型选择器,显示 kimi-k2.6。
27. 打个招呼。 发送一条消息。如果一切都接好了,Hermes 就会回复——你已经跑起来了。
Hermes Agent 成功给出第一条回复。
第六部分 — 添加另一个模型
想用不止一个模型?在终端里添加,然后在应用里选用即可。
28. 运行模型设置命令。 在 Terminal(或 PowerShell)里运行:
hermes setup model
在 Terminal 中运行 hermes setup model。
29. 选择供应商。 这里我添加的是 MiniMax。
供应商列表,高亮的是 MiniMax。
30. 选择接入点。 选你密钥对应的接入点——例如 MiniMax (China)。
选择 MiniMax (China) 接入点。
31. 输入密钥(以及 base URL)。 出现提示时粘贴你的 MINIMAX_CN_API_KEY,并接受建议的 base URL。
输入 MINIMAX_CN_API_KEY 并确认 base URL。
32. 选择模型。 从 MiniMax 列表中选一个作为默认。
小贴士: 在 MiniMax 里,M3 最强,也是我推荐新手入门的选择(见文章开头的推荐),得益于它 100 万 token 的上下文窗口;如果你更看重速度,M2.7-highspeed 最快。
MiniMax 模型列表,选择一个默认模型。
33. 确认已添加。 回到 Hermes One → Models,现在你会同时看到 kimi-k2.6 和 MiniMax-M3。
Models 页面现在同时列出了 kimi-k2.6 和 MiniMax-M3。
34. 在 Chat 里选用它。 打开模型选择器,切换到新模型。
对话框模型选择器,已选中 MiniMax-M3。
35. 或者用命令切换。 你也可以在对话框里输入 /model 来查看或切换当前模型。
在对话框里输入 /model 命令。
36. 确认当前模型。 /model 会显示当前的模型、供应商和 base URL——这里是 minimax-cn 上的 MiniMax-M3。全部搞定。
/model 的输出,确认 MiniMax-M3 运行在 minimax-cn 供应商上。
就是这样——你现在已经在本地跑起了 Hermes,至少有一个可用的模型,并且知道怎么添加更多。如果卡住了,最常见的原因就是安装不完整(第二部分)或缺少 API Server Key(第四、第五部分)。